Mc. Bacchusmontabonel, THEORETICAL TREATMENT OF STATE-SELECTIVE ONE-ELECTRON CAPTURE BY S3+ IONS IN COLLISIONS WITH HELIUM, Chemical physics, 228(1-3), 1998, pp. 181-184
Ab-initio potential energy curves and coupling matrix elements of the
molecular states involved in the collision of the S3+ multicharged ion
on helium have been determined by means of configuration interaction
methods. The total and partial electron capture cross sections for the
S3+/He system have been determined using a semi-classical method in t
he 2-50 keV laboratory energy range. The results show a decrease of th
e cross section on the S2+(D-1) level for increasing collisional energ
y, in good agreement with experimental data. (C) 1998 Elsevier Science
